package readwriteseeker
import (
"errors"
"io"
"github.com/johncgriffin/overflow"
)
// ReadWriteSeeker is an in-memory io.ReadWriteSeeker implementation
type ReadWriteSeeker struct {
buf []byte
pos int
}
// Write implements the io.Writer interface
func (rws *ReadWriteSeeker) Write(p []byte) (n int, err error) {
minCap := overflow.Addp(rws.pos, len(p))
if minCap > cap(rws.buf) { // Make sure buf has enough capacity:
buf2 := make([]byte, len(rws.buf), overflow.Addp(minCap, len(p))) // add some extra
copy(buf2, rws.buf)
rws.buf = buf2
}
if minCap > len(rws.buf) {
rws.buf = rws.buf[:minCap]
}
copy(rws.buf[rws.pos:], p)
rws.pos += len(p)
return len(p), nil
}
// Seek implements the io.Seeker interface
func (rws *ReadWriteSeeker) Seek(offset int64, whence int) (int64, error) {
newPos, offs := 0, int(offset)
switch whence {
case io.SeekStart:
newPos = offs
case io.SeekCurrent:
newPos = rws.pos + offs
case io.SeekEnd:
newPos = len(rws.buf) + offs
}
if newPos < 0 {
return 0, errors.New("negative result pos")
}
rws.pos = newPos
return int64(newPos), nil
}
// Close is a no-op that implements the io.Closer interface
func (rws *ReadWriteSeeker) Close() error {
return nil
}
// Read implements the io.Reader interface
func (rws *ReadWriteSeeker) Read(b []byte) (n int, err error) {
if rws.pos >= len(rws.buf) {
return 0, io.EOF
}
n = copy(b, rws.buf[rws.pos:])
rws.pos += n
return
}
